- Following the guidelines as outlined in the resident care plan (ISP), assist residents with activities of daily living including bathing, dressing, eating, hygiene, and mobility
- Monitor the health, safety and well being of all residents, maintaining a daily communication log; document information pertaining to changes in residents' functional status and personal needs
- Cleaning and trimming finger and toe nails
- Wash, Dry, Fold/Match resident laundry
- Strip and make beds
- Assist in serving meals and bussing tables
- Participate in and attend all required in-services training sessions
- Answer business phones
- Tour inquiring individuals
- Clean up urine , bowel movements, or blood when housekeeping is unavailable
- Answering call bells and respond to alarms
- All other duties assigned
- Assist in the development and updating of each resident care plan (ISP)
- Assist in ensuring compliance with State and Local Regulations
- Chaperone activities outside the facility as needed
- Assisting other Aide with resident care needs
- Identify resident issues and communicate them to the Administrator and the resident's physician
- Keep the environment safe for residents
- Provide one-on-one support/visitation to assigned residents
- Respond to resident emergencies; provide first-aid assistance and arrange for appropriate medical attention and follow-up
- Practice safety in working around and with equipment, chemicals, tools, and utensils

Physical Demands and Work Environment: The physical demands and work environment characteristics described her are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.
Physical Demands: While performing the duties of this job, the employee is often required to stand, walk, sit, use fine and gross motor skills, reach with hands and arms, balance, stoop, kneel, crouch, talk, hear, and or smell. An individual must have the reading ability at the level to comprehend care notes. An individual in this position will be required to lift or carry weight in up to 75 pounds. Intermittent physical activity includes lifting and supporting residents. . The employee must be free of diseases that can be transmitted in the performance of job responsibilities during the stage of communicability.
The employee must use proper body mechanics to assist resident in their daily living.
Work Environment: While performing the duties of this job, the employee is exposed to minimal to moderate noise. The employee will be exposed to blood and/or body fluids. The employee may encounter traumatic situations, such as having to care for mentally ill resident and contact the deceased residents.
